Git中忽略Eclipse中的特定文件
Eclipse中特定文件
Eclipse为了管理我们创建的工程,往往会维护一些文件,这些文件和开发没有直接联系。这些文件对用户是隐藏的,但可以在Navigator视图(Window -> Show View ->Navigator)中看到中。主要包括了下面几种文件:
- .classpath文件
- .project文件
- .settings目录下的所有文件
为什么要忽略 Eclipse 特定文件呢? 同一个团队中很难保证大家都使用相同的IDE工具,而IDE工具不同时,相关工程特定文件就有可能不同。如果这些文件加入版本控制系统,那么开发时就很可能需要为这些文件解决冲突。
解决方法 1. 上GitHub官网复制相关的样例文件
官方网址
如果要进行Java工程的开发,就打开Java对应的样例文件
网址
并将其内容复制。
2. 编辑本地配置文件
【Git中忽略Eclipse中的特定文件】在任意目录中新建一个配置文件,名字随意,(记住其路径),如java.gitignore,将样例文件内容复制到配置文件中,并在文件最后追加下面的代码
.classpath
.project
.settings
target
3. 在~/.gitconfig中引入配置文件
打开用户的home目录下(本例子是C:\Users\asus)的.gitconfig,在最后添加下列代码
[core]
excludesfile = C:/Users/asus/java.gitignore
值得注意的是:上述代码中文件路径一定要使用"/",不能使用""
推荐阅读
- 热闹中的孤独
- Shell-Bash变量与运算符
- JS中的各种宽高度定义及其应用
- 2021-02-17|2021-02-17 小儿按摩膻中穴-舒缓咳嗽
- 深入理解Go之generate
- 异地恋中,逐渐适应一个人到底意味着什么()
- 我眼中的佛系经纪人
- 《魔法科高中的劣等生》第26卷(Invasion篇)发售
- “成长”读书社群招募
- 那件我们忽略的小事叫感恩